Questions & Answers
Q: What is the difference between echo and reverb?
Echo is a distinct repetition of sound, typically heard from a greater distance, while reverb is a more subtle, close echo within a confined space like a room or hall.
Q: What are the main parameters to consider when adjusting reverb effects?
The key parameters include attack (how quickly the reverb effect kicks in), decay (how long it takes to fade out), size (the size of the virtual space), and wet/dry mix (the intensity of the effect).
Q: How can reverb be used creatively in music production?
Reverb can add depth and texture to vocals and instruments, create a sense of space within a mix, and be used as an effect to enhance the mood and atmosphere of a song.
Q: Why is it important to consider EQ when using reverb effects?
EQ helps in shaping the reverb sound by adjusting the frequency spectrum, allowing you to remove unwanted frequencies and tailor the reverb to fit better in the mix.
